Punta Colorada wind farm is a 20 MW wind power plant in Chile. It contributes 1.52% of Chile's total wind capacity of 1,319 MW, with 26 wind plants in the country. Ranked #17 of 26 wind plants in Chile, the largest wind plant is Parque eólico San Juan at 193 MW, making Punta Colorada 9.65 times smaller. Nearby plants include El Romero (196 MW), El Pelícano (100.8 MW), and Punta Colorada itself (20 MW) within 50 km. The facility is located in the Coquimbo Region, approximately 500 km north of Santiago.

Punta Colorada wind farm is a wind power plant producing approximately 53 GWh of clean electricity per year with zero direct CO₂ emissions during operation.
Lifecycle emissions: ~11 g CO₂/kWh (manufacturing, transport, decommissioning)
